Putin talks with Syrian regime leaders. Syrian side: willing to resume relations with Russia.

On October 15, Jin10 reported that on local time October 15, Russian President Putin held talks with visiting Syrian regime leader Ahmad Sharrah at the Kremlin. The two sides discussed the current status and development prospects of the political, economic, and cultural relations between Russia and Syria, as well as the recent situation in the Middle East. Putin reiterated the friendly and solid relationship between Syria and Russia. Putin stated that Russia always prioritizes the interests of the Syrian people in its relationship with Syria. Putin pointed out that Syria is going through a difficult time, but the recent parliamentary elections will strengthen cooperation among various political forces. Sharrah thanked Putin for the reception. He noted that Russia and Syria have historical ties. Sharrah also expressed that Syria intends to resume relations with Russia.
